Comprehending Roll Off Dumpster Dimensions
Knowing the dimensions of a roll off dumpster is vital before you hire one. These containers come in various sizes, and choosing the inadequate size can result problems like overfilling or inefficiency. A common roll off dumpster comes in multiple sizes, often categorized by volume.
To pick the suitable size, take into account the volume of debris you anticipate to have.
Below is a list of some typical roll off dumpster dimensions:
* 10 cubic yard
* 20 cubic yard
* 30 cubic yard
* 40 cubic yard
Remember to furthermore take into account the height of the dumpster, as this can influence what you can put inside.

Selecting the Right Roll Off Dumpster Size for Your Project
Deciding on the suitable roll off dumpster size for your project can seem like a challenging feat. But, with a little planning, you can effectively calculate the best size to hold your trash. A excessively small dumpster can lead to uncontrolled waste, while a excessively large one can be costly and impractical.
To confirm you pick the correct size, begin by evaluating the quantity of debris your project trailer dumpster rental will generate. Reflect upon the varieties of materials you'll be disposing, as some items, like renovation debris, can be more bulky than others.
Once you have a rough concept of the quantity of waste, you can refer to size diagrams provided by waste management firms. These charts will typically list the sizes of different dumpster sizes and the corresponding weight limits.
In conclusion, remember that it's always wiser to err on the direction of a marginally larger dumpster than you think you'll need. This will stop uncontrolled debris and guarantee that your project runs smoothly.

Obtain a Roll Off Dumpster at Your Project
Utilizing a roll off dumpster can drastically simplify your waste disposal endeavors. Here are some crucial tips to ensure a smooth and efficient experience. Firstly, meticulously determine the appropriate dumpster size in accordance with your project's volume. Oversizing can be expensive, while undersizing can result in inconvenience.
- Ensure the dumpster is positioned on a level surface to prevent sinking or damage. Make space any obstacles nearby the delivery area for safe and efficient access.
- Refrain from overloading the dumpster past threshold. Spread the waste evenly to maintain balance and prevent tipping.
- Separate your waste correctly for recycling or disposal. Follow local regulations regarding prohibited items, such as paints, batteries, and toxic substances.
- Inform your rental company promptly if you encounter any issues or require assistance.
Safety First: Handling Roll Off Dumpsters Properly correctly
When using roll off dumpsters, prioritizing safety is paramount. These large containers can be dangerous if not handled adequately. Always examine the dumpster before loading it to ensure it's in good condition and stable. Avoid overloading the dumpster, as this can cause it to become unbalanced. Never climb on or inside the dumpster, as this can lead to serious injuries. When unloading materials from the dumpster, be mindful of your surroundings and use caution when lifting heavy objects.
- Wear appropriate gear, such as gloves and sturdy footwear.
- Ensure the dumpster is placed on a level surface to prevent tipping.
- Communicate with the dumpster rental company for safe pickup and disposal.
Roll Off Dumpster's Effect on the Environment
Roll off dumpsters are an essential part of many construction and renovation projects. While they offer apractical way to haul away large amounts of waste, their effect on the environment shouldn't be dismissed. The manufacture and transport of these dumpsters themselves require resources and emit greenhouse gases. Additionally, the debris collected in roll off dumpsters often ends up in landfills, where it adds to methane emissions, a potent climate change contributor.
- Encouraging recycling and waste reduction at the source is a crucial step in minimizing the environmental impact of roll off dumpsters.
- Selecting dumpster companies that prioritize sustainable practices, such as using fuel-efficient vehicles or partnering with local recycling facilities, can make a positive change.
- Boosting awareness among construction crews about the environmental consequences of waste disposal can promote more responsible practices.
